Python 断言 assert 的用法

assert 后边接的表达式的返回值必须是布尔值

assert expression, "对错误的描述信息"

如果expression表达式返回的是True, 程序正常执行,

如果expression表达式返回的是False, 则抛出 AssertionError,

如果需要加入异常的描述信息,就需要在expression加入一个"," 然后再加上进行描述的字符串

posted @ 2019-01-04 09:07  lowmanisbusy  阅读(735)  评论(0编辑  收藏  举报